Harjot Singh Bains Braves Rains To Reach Out People In Distress

EM Visited Over Dozen Villages Affected By Incessant Rains Situated Near Sutlej River To Ensure Timely Support To People In Need

Leading from the front to ensure rescue & relief operations in Sri Anandpur Sahib constituency amidst incessant rains leading to flood-like situation, Punjab Education and Information & Public Relations Minister S. Harjot Singh Bains, on Tuesday, visited over dozen flood-affected villages situated near the Sutlej River to ensure timely support to people in need.

Braving the heavy rains, S. Bains traveled by boat and motorcycle to reach relief camps and villages including Harsa Bela, Bhanam, Bhallan, Bhallri, Nangra, Bela Ramgarh and Bela Dhyani. While overseeing the arrangements, the Minister directed officials to perform their duties with utmost dedication and diligence. 

He reaffirmed the Chief Minister S. Bhagwant Singh Mann led Punjab Government’s unwavering commitment to protect their lives and property. S. Harjot Singh Bains informed that over 30 relief camps have been established in Sri Anandpur Sahib constituency to provide critical support, including medical care, food and shelter, to those impacted by the floods.

The Education Minister urged local organisations, including youth clubs and Mahila Mandals, to join hands with the district administration in relief efforts. Meanwhile, he also inspected river and canal banks, directing immediate measures to prevent potential damage from water erosion. 

He said that relief centres are operational, ready to accommodate residents from sensitive areas as a precautionary measure. S. Bains also appealed citizens to stay calm, avoid spreading rumours, and cooperate with authorities to facilitate a smooth relief operation. 

For emergencies or assistance, residents of Sri Anandpur Sahib can reach out to the control room no.  87279-62441.
